BDC Capital

BDC Capital is the growth equity and venture investment arm of the Business Development Bank of Canada, based in Montreal with offices across Canada. It makes direct investments and fund investments to support growth in Canadian technology companies, focusing on information technology, energy, cleantech and healthcare; it targets early through growth‑stage opportunities and typically places minority stakes with board representation, often investing CAD 0.1 million to CAD 3 million as initial capital and up to CAD 15 million over the life of a company in growth rounds, while larger growth investments commonly range from CAD 3 million to CAD 35 million. The firm participates in syndicates and seeks to accelerate expansion, scale, and long‑term value creation, pursuing exits via initial public offerings, strategic sales, or leveraged management buyouts and aiming to help Canadian firms scale domestically and internationally.

Fonds de solidarité FTQ

Fonds de solidarité FTQ is a Canada-based private equity and venture capital organization that supports Quebec small and medium-sized businesses through a network of regional funds. It backs growth, business transitions, and development projects across sectors including manufacturing, information technology, life sciences, environment, tourism, and services, with an emphasis on job creation and regional economic development in Quebec. The organization provides a mix of equity financing and unsecured debt, may take minority or majority stakes, and can offer strategic and operational guidance alongside capital. Typical deal sizes span from a few hundred thousand to several million dollars, with investment horizons generally five to ten years for equity and longer in business succession financing; loans of up to several million are also available where appropriate. Established in 1983 and headquartered in Montreal, it seeks to strengthen the Quebec economy by supporting entrepreneurs and saving for retirement through its investment activities.

Cycle Capital

Cycle Capital is a Montreal-based venture capital firm focused on clean technology, agtech, energy efficiency, smart grids, and renewable energy. Founded in 2009 by Andrée-Lise Méthot, the firm invests in companies at development and commercialization stages across North America, with a particular emphasis on Canada. It manages multiple funds totaling around 230 million in assets and leverages an extensive network of investors, strategic partners, and advisors to add value at every stage. Cycle Capital targets IP-rich companies with strong leadership and scalable technology-enabled solutions that address climate change, energy efficiency, sustainable mobility, and smart city applications. The firm typically makes minority investments, provides advisory support, and holds investments for roughly five to seven years. With offices in Montreal, Toronto, and Qingdao, the firm pursues opportunities across North America and beyond, aiming to accelerate commercialization of technologies that reduce greenhouse gas emissions and resource use.

Avrio Capital

Avrio Capital is a Calgary-based venture capital and private equity firm that supports commercialization to growth-stage companies, with a focus on food technology, advanced agriculture, industrial bioproducts, and nutraceutical ingredients. It targets Canada and North America, investing roughly CAD 1 million to CAD 10 million and reserving significant capital for follow-on rounds as portfolio companies scale. The firm seeks companies with sales of CAD 1 million to CAD 20 million and prefers to take an active role in its investments. Avrio Capital operates from Alberta, with additional offices in Ontario and Quebec, and has a track record of funding companies across the food and agriculture sectors that address health, wellness, and sustainability challenges.
